Don Winslow Talks about Writing Tom Clancy’s Ghost Recon Wildlands

Ubisoft released a new dev diary with writer Don Winslow about his work on Tom Clancy’s Ghost Recon Wildlands. In the video, Winslow shares his research method that he uses to prepare for writing a book. Starting with legal documents, he pours many hours into reading reports and history books before expanding his research to include interviews with anyone related to his topic of interest. Winslow also talks about some of the differences between writing a novel, writing a script for a film, and writing a script for a video game, commenting that video games feels like a mix of writing novels and film scripts.

Ubisoft tapped veteran writer Don Winslow (The Cartel) and famed screenwriter Shane Salerno (Armageddon) for Tom Clancy’s Ghost Recon Wildlands’ script. The game is set in Bolivia where the ruthless drug cartel Santa Blanca has assassinated a US government agent. The Ghosts have been sent in to dismantle the Santa Blanca cartel, now deemed a terrorist organization, by any means necessary. Tom Clancy’s Ghost Recon Wildlands launches on PC, PlayStation 4, and Xbox One on March 7th.

Aida Rikako Suffers From Panic Attack During Love Live Sunshine!! Live Concert

Aida Rikako, voice of Riko Sakurauchi in Love Live Sunshine!!, reportedly suffered from a panic attack on the second day of Aqours first live concert “Aqours First Love Live! ~Step! Zero to One~“.

The news was broken over the weekend; however, more detailed accounts were recently posted by audience members. These accounts state that Rikako made mistakes while playing the piano live for the song “Omoi yo Hitotsu ni Nare,” causing her to stop playing entirely and break down into tears. Other cast members rushed to help her, bringing her bottles of water and towels to wipe away her tears. Inami Anju, voice of Chika Takami, was able to calm Rikako down by holding her while the audience chanted Rikakos name to cheer her on.

After calming down the song restarted and Rikako was able to play through despite still being visibly shaken from the attack.

The innovative Nemesis System created unique personal stories through procedurally-generated enemies who remember every encounter and are differentiated by their personality, strengths and weaknesses. Middle-earth: Shadow of War expands this innovation with the introduction of Followers who bring about entirely new stories of loyalty, betrayal and revenge. The Nemesis System is also expanded to create a unique personal world through Nemesis Fortresses, which allows players to utilize different strategies to conquer dynamic strongholds and create personalized worlds with their unique Orc army.
